Josephine earned a 15% return on her investments last year. If the inflation rate that year was 4%, what is her real rate of ret

urn?
A. 4%


B. 11%


C.15%


D.19%
Mathematics
2 answers:
MaRussiya [10]3 years ago
8 0

Answer:

B. 11%

Step-by-step explanation:

Using the formula

Real rate of return = nominal rate - inflation rate

Note that the nominal rate of a business is the return on investment in a particular year.

Therefore if Josephine earned a 15% return on her investments last year, her nominal rate is also 15%

Since the inflation rate is 4%

Rate of return = 15%-4%

Rate of return = 11%
